15.6.1 Adding a QoS Policer

Click the Add button or the Edit icon in the Policer Setup screen to configure a policer.

Select the check box to enable the policer.
This shows the descriptive name of this queue.
These are the policer's member QoS classes (classifiers).
This shows which QoS metering algorithm the policer uses to shape traffic.
These are the rates and burst sizes against which the policer checks the traffic of
the member QoS classes.
This shows the how the policer has the Device treat different types of traffic
belonging to the policer's member QoS classes.
Click the Edit icon to go to the screen where you can edit the policer.
Click the Remove icon to delete an existing queue. Note that subsequent rules
move up by one when you take this action.
Click Apply to save your changes back to the Device.
